随着工业4.0的深入发展,智能化工厂已成为制造业转型升级的核心目标。其规划与建设是一个系统性工程,而人工智能应用软件的开发则是实现工厂“智能”的关键驱动力。本文将全景式剖析智能化工厂的规划框架,并深入探讨AI软件开发在这一过程中的核心角色与实践路径。
一、智能化工厂规划全景:一个分层融合的生态系统
智能化工厂的规划绝非简单的设备自动化升级,而是一个涵盖物理空间、数字空间和决策管理的多层次生态系统构建。其全景规划通常包含以下核心层面:
- 基础设施层(物理工厂):这是规划的基石,包括柔性自动化生产线(如机器人、AGV)、物联网(IoT)设备全覆盖(传感器、RFID)、高性能工业网络(5G、TSN)以及可靠的能源管理系统。规划需确保设备互联互通,数据能无缝采集。
- 数据与平台层(数字工厂):构建工厂的“数字孪生”是核心。此层规划包括:
- 数据湖/数据平台:汇聚来自设备、ERP、MES、SCM等系统的全量数据。
- 工业互联网平台:提供数据集成、模型管理、应用开发的基础能力。
- 数字孪生模型:对物理工厂进行高保真虚拟映射,用于模拟、监控与优化。
- 智能应用层(AI赋能):这是智能化价值的具体体现,依赖于各类AI应用软件。规划需围绕核心业务场景,如:
- 生产优化:基于机器视觉的智能质检、预测性维护、工艺参数优化。
- 供应链智能:需求预测、智能排产、物流路径优化。
- 资源管理:能源消耗优化、人员技能匹配与调度。
- 安全与环境:基于视频分析的主动安全预警、排放智能监控。
- 组织与治理层:规划必须包含相应的组织变革、人才技能提升计划以及数据安全、算法伦理的治理框架。
二、人工智能应用软件开发的实践路径
AI应用软件是连接数据平台与业务价值的桥梁。其开发遵循不同于传统软件的路径,需紧密贴合工业场景。
1. 开发流程:从场景到运维的闭环
场景洞察与问题定义:这是成功的关键第一步。必须与业务专家(如工艺工程师、设备维修师)深度合作,精准定义可用AI解决的、具有高业务价值的问题(例如,“将某产品的外观缺陷漏检率从3%降低至0.5%”)。
数据准备与治理:工业数据往往多源、异构、有噪声。开发前期需投入大量精力进行数据采集、清洗、标注工作,并建立持续的数据质量管理机制。
模型选择、训练与验证:
选择:根据问题类型(分类、预测、控制)选择合适算法(如CNN用于视觉检测,LSTM/Transformer用于时序预测,强化学习用于控制优化)。
- 训练:利用处理后的数据在专业框架(如PyTorch, TensorFlow)下进行模型训练,常需在云端或专用AI服务器上进行。
- 验证:必须在独立的测试集和贴近真实的仿真环境(数字孪生) 中验证模型性能,确保其准确性、鲁棒性和安全性。
- 工程化部署与集成:这是将模型转化为可用软件的核心。涉及:
- 边缘/云端部署:时延要求高的(如机械臂控制)需部署在边缘设备;计算密集型的(如全厂排产)可部署在云端。
- 软件集成:通过API、微服务等方式将AI模块无缝集成到现有的MES、SCADA等系统中,形成完整工作流。
- 持续监控与迭代优化:上线后需持续监控模型在真实环境中的表现(如数据漂移、性能衰减),并建立反馈闭环,定期用新数据重新训练模型,实现自我进化。
2. 关键技术栈与考量
算力:根据需求配置边缘AI计算盒、AI服务器或云端AI服务。
软件框架:除通用AI框架外,可关注专为工业优化的框架或平台(如NVIDIA Clara, 一些工业互联网平台提供的AI工具箱)。
安全性:确保算法本身的安全(如对抗攻击)、数据隐私以及系统级的功能安全。
可解释性:尤其在工艺优化、故障诊断等场景,提供模型的决策依据至关重要,有助于获得业务人员的信任。
三、与展望
智能化工厂的规划是一个“自上而下”的设计与“自下而上”的实践相结合的过程。人工智能应用软件的开发是其中最具活力的部分,它要求开发团队兼具AI技术能力与深厚的工业知识(即“AI+OT”融合)。未来的趋势将是:
- 低代码/无代码AI平台的兴起,赋能业务专家直接参与应用创建。
- 生成式AI在工业设计、代码生成、知识问答维护方面的应用。
- AI与自动化技术的更深融合,实现从感知、决策到执行的完全自主闭环。
成功的智能化转型,始于清晰的战略全景规划,成于一个个切实解决业务痛点的、稳健可靠的AI应用软件的落地实施。唯有将前沿技术与工业场景深度融合,才能释放智能化工厂的真正潜能。